<p><strong>What is RSS?</strong></p>
<p>RSS stands for &#8220;Really Simple Syndication&#8221; although other say it&#8217;s &#8220;Rich Site Summary.&#8221; I&#8217;m not sure if there is a different between the 2, but for myself and other basic &#8220;users&#8221; it really doesn&#8217;t matter.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ll explain with an example. You find a good feed reader, like <a href="http://www.google.com/reader/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.google.com');">Google Reader</a> or <a href="http://www.bloglines.com/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.bloglines.com');">Bloglines</a> (free.) Then you get the RSS feed from your favorite blogs and/or news sites and add the RSS feed URL to the feed reader and you can keep up with your favorite blogs all in one spot (within the feed reader.) You will be alerted only when there is a new post, instead of manually visiting each site to check for updates.</p>
<p>There are other uses and RSS isn&#8217;t specific to blogs and news sites, but they are the main 2 types. An RSS feed is simply a URL and if the site has an RSS feed (almost ALL blogs and news sites do) they&#8217;ll have an image, link or both somewhere on their pages for you to grab.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img class="alignleft" src="http://ez-onlinemoney.com/images/dupecontent.jpg" alt="duplicate content and google" />A while back I was looking to add content to my <a href="http://www.everythingaboutgermany.com/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.everythingaboutgermany.com');">Germany Travel</a> website, but I just wasn&#8217;t in the mood to write and didn&#8217;t want to outsource it to someone for mediocre quality.</p>
<p>Believe it or not I made that website to honestly help tourists in Germany, so I wanted good info. So I turned to Wikipedia. Although there is no guarantee the info is 100% accurate, it&#8217;s typically relatively good stuff.</p>
<p>So I created a new page about Mountains in Germany, copied a bunch of content entirely from Wikipedia onto the new page and published it.</p>
<p>A few months later, not only is the page ranking, it&#8217;s OUTRANKING Wikipedia, from which it was copied for &#8220;mountains in Germany&#8221; and &#8220;German mountains&#8221; (without quotes) and holding a top 10 ranking for &#8220;Germany mountains&#8221; along with several other phrases.</p>
<p>Many of these phrases are also holding a top 10 ranking in Yahoo as well.</p>
<p>Granted, these phrases aren&#8217;t extremely competitive, but most people would take 592 unique visitors each and every month from a page they just copied and pasted I believe <img src='http://ez-onlinemoney.com/blog/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p><img src="http://ez-onlinemoney.com/images/germanmountainsstats.jpg" alt="duplicate content filter" /></p>
<p><strong>Why is this Duplicate Content Ranking so Well?</strong></p>
<p>Simple - <em>Optimization</em>! If you type the phrase &#8220;mountains in Germany&#8221; or &#8220;German mountains&#8221; into Wikipedia, you&#8217;ll get a page saying &#8220;No page with that title exists.&#8221; But if you type in the names of each of the different German mountains, you&#8217;ll find a page with content that is the same as the content for that particular mountain on my page&#8230; I created a page full of duplicate content that was targeting keywords that Wikipedia wasn&#8217;t, and still isn&#8217;t, targeting. In other words, I filled a gap in the market and it worked to my advantage.</p>
<p><strong>The Bottom Line</strong></p>
<p>Google cares about 1 thing, user experience! They want to give searchers what they&#8217;re looking for, whether it&#8217;s duplicate content or not. If you need to use some content from Wikipedia on your site(s) use it! But, don&#8217;t go overboard! If your entire site is full of duplicate content Google probably isn&#8217;t going to reward you with top 10 rankings, but if you have a page or two of duplicate content from an authoritative source, there&#8217;s absolutely nothing wrong with that!</p>

<p>Twitter is a social network, but it&#8217;s MUCH simpler than most others and doesn&#8217;t take hours, or days to understand. Twitter is often called &#8220;micro blogging&#8221; and you&#8217;ll understand why in a minute. Here&#8217;s how it works (very easy.) You sign up, find some people to &#8220;follow&#8221; and hopefully they&#8217;ll follow you back.</p>
<p>You have a little spot when you&#8217;re signed in where you can type a &#8220;blurb.&#8221; This blurb must be 140 characters or less. Those who are following you will see your blurb and that of everyone else they&#8217;re following and the same goes for you (you&#8217;ll see the recent blurbs of everyone you&#8217;re following&#8221;</p>
<p>That&#8217;s basically it&#8230; very simple! You can also send direct messages to users, so only you and them will see the message and you can attach the @ symbol directly before any username and that user will see that in their &#8220;replies&#8221; example (<a href="http://www.twitter.com/Josh_Spaulding"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.twitter.com');">@Josh_Spaulding</a>)</p>

<p><strong>There are 2 steps one must take to researching any given keyword and/or phrase:</strong></p>
<p><strong>1</strong>. Determine an accurate search volume<br />
<strong>2</strong>. Conduct competition analysis</p>
<p>Both are equally important! Do #1 correctly, and #2 incorrectly and you may find that your article or post will never hold a top 10 spot. Do #2 correctly and #1 incorrectly and you may get a top 10 ranking, but no traffic!</p>
<p>The goal is to find keyword phrases, which have as much search volume as possible, with the least amount of competition.</p>
<p>The basic principles are pretty simple and straight forward, but understanding the overall principles and actually conducting keyword research are two completely different things!</p>
<p>In the past I&#8217;ve shared a more advanced keyword research method at <a href="http://www.coachingwithjosh.com/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.coachingwithjosh.com');"><strong>Coaching with Josh</strong></a>, in the <a href="http://www.5dollarformula.com/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/www.5dollarformula.com');"><strong>$5 Mini-Site Forumla</strong></a> and elsewhere, but most people just end up wasting time and resources because they don&#8217;t seem to get it and I don&#8217;t really blame them. To really dig deep and do 100% accurate keyword research, you really need to know what to look for&#8230; you basically need a few years of experience.</p>
<p>However, you can still do good keyword research, very quickly and easily without being an experienced SEO.</p>
<p><strong>How to Conduct Quick and Easy Niche Keyword Research</strong></p>
<p>Keep in mind, this is &#8220;hit or miss&#8221; and isn&#8217;t 100% accurate, but it&#8217;s very quick, easy, fairly accurate and doesn&#8217;t require much SEO or marketing knowledge.</p>
<p><strong>1.</strong> First find a good keyword tool like the one at <a href="http://tools.seobook.com/keyword-tools/seobook/"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/tools.seobook.com');">SEO Book</a>. Most tools get their data from the same place (Wordtracker) so the data is typically the same. You can also use <a href="https://adwords.google.com/select/KeywordToolExternal" onclick="javascript:urchinTracker ('/outbound/article/adwords.google.com');">Google&#8217;s tool</a> if you&#8217;re more familiar with that, but for this example we&#8217;ll use the one at SEO Book because that&#8217;s what I use and I know it&#8217;s fairly accurate.</p>
<p>Now do a search for a fairly broad term, which is extremely related to the niche you&#8217;re researching. Copy and paste every single relevant phrase that has approximately 100 daily searches and paste them into a notepad file. If you can&#8217;t find enough in that range, do some more searches on related phrases. Keep in mind, the 100 daily searches figure is for niches sites and articles. If you&#8217;re not looking for longtail phrases, obviously you&#8217;ll raise that number.</p>
<p><em>One thing to note, no keyword tool is 100% accurate. Nope, not even Googles! Why? Because what was searched last year, may not be searched this year, what was searched last month may not be searched this month, what was searched yesterday may not be searched today etc. etc&#8230; trends etc. They also count searches done by us marketers and other worthless searches that weren&#8217;t done by targeted prospects&#8230; just FYI.</em></p>
<p><strong>2.</strong> Now go to Google and do a search for each and every phrase you pasted into your notepad file. Don&#8217;t worry about exact phrase matches etc. etc. just look at the Google PR of each of the top 10 listings in the SERPS. If the average of the top 10 is a PR of 3 or less, keep that phrase, it&#8217;s a winner. If the average is 4 or higher, dump it.</p>
